What is Alastin?

Alastin is a skincare company that specializes in creating innovative, science-based products to support skin health and enhance cosmetic procedures. Their products are designed to improve skin appearance, aid in recovery after aesthetic treatments, and support everyday skincare routines. Alastin is particularly known for its proprietary TriHex Technology, which focuses on clearing out damaged proteins and supporting the skin’s natural regeneration processes. The brand is recommended by many dermatologists and plastic surgeons for both pre- and post-procedure care.

The Opportunity

The Associate Director, Sales Capabilities (Sales Training) - Alastin Skincare is a leader responsible for setting the vision, strategy, and execution of sales training programs across the Alastin Skincare salesforce, including account managers, specialty account managers, regional educators, regional sales managers, area sales directors, and corporate account managers. This role oversees a training professional, manages large-scale strategic initiatives (including multiple product launches), and partners with senior commercial leadership to align training solutions with business objectives. The individual ensures that all training initiatives are designed for measurable impact, and compliant with industry.

Key Responsibilities

Strategic Leadership & Vision

  • Develop and execute a multi-year sales training and development strategy that supports commercial priorities and talent development goals.

  • Serve as a senior advisor to Alastin Commercial and R&D leadership on training needs, capability gaps, and product launch readiness.

  • Oversee design and implementation of learning roadmaps for new hires, tenured reps, field managers, and sales leadership.

Team Leadership & Development

  • Lead, coach, and develop a Manager, Sales Capabilities

  • Design and implement a "market sales trainer" program that uses the peer leadership of experienced Alastin Account Managers to support onboarding new hires, new hire training and training done at POA and National Sales Meetings.

  • Foster a culture of continuous learning, collaboration, and performance excellence.

  • Ensure consistency and quality across all training programs and delivery channels.

Program Ownership & Execution

  • Direct high-priority initiatives, including product launch, account management, selling skills, and first level leader development.

  • Ensure training programs integrate clinical knowledge, brand strategy, , provider and patient loyalty initiatives, business to business selling, corporate accounts strategies and pull through and objection handling.

  • Implement modern learning solutions (blended learning, microlearning, simulations, digital engagement) to increase adoption and retention.

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Partner with Marketing, Channel Strategy and Loyalty, E-Commerce and Practice Development) to translate brand objectives into actionable field training content.

  • Collaborate with Compliance to ensure all materials meet FDA, PhRMA, and corporate standards.

Measurement & ROI

  • Define key performance indicators for training effectiveness and commercial impact.

  • Implement rigorous post-training certification process to ensure individual and team proficiency after each training event

  • Leverage analytics, field feedback, and business results to optimize learning strategies. Report progress and outcomes to General Manager, Alastin.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Life Sciences, Business, Education, or related field (Master's preferred).

  • 8-10+ years in pharmaceutical, or skincare sales, sales leadership, or sales training roles.

  • 5+ years of progressive responsibility in sales training or other senior commercial roles with experience managing people and budgets.

  • Demonstrated success leading product launch training at a national scale.

  • Proven ability to influence senior leaders and drive change across an organization.

  • In-depth knowledge of FDA regulations, PhRMA Code, and healthcare compliance guidelines.

  • Strong business acumen and ability to connect training strategies to commercial results.

  • ~30-40% overnight travel
